Tall in the Saddle
Trailer: Tall in the Saddle
Year: 1944
Genre: Western
Studio: RKO Radio Pictures
Director: Edwin L. Marin
Cast: John Wayne, Ella Raines, Ward Bond, George 'Gabby' Hayes, Audrey Long, Elisabeth Risdon
Crew: Gordon Ray Young (Story), Edwin L. Marin (Director), Paul Fix (Screenplay), Michael Hogan (Screenplay), Robert De Grasse (Director of Photography), Roy Webb (Music)
Runtime: 87 minutes
Release: Sep 29, 1944
